CI note: if the string-extraction step for the Wrenlock app fails with "empty catalog," it's almost always because the locales folder got renamed in a feature branch. Re-run the extract-i18n job after rebasing onto main — don't hand-edit the .po files. The failing job logs print the trace token below.

session token of kahag-bawip = htk6_729d08

## Splitwing Assignment Service: Limits & Quotas

Splitwing hands out experiment bucket assignments for everything downstream of the Harbrook edge, so we keep it on a pretty short leash. Each caller gets a per-minute request allowance, each experiment has a cap on concurrent variants, and stale assignments get evicted on a fixed schedule. Blow past a quota and you'll see soft throttling first, hard rejects second — no surprises on release day. If you're tuning anything before a rollout, these are the constants that matter.

constants for fahop-fahaf:
RATE_LIMITS = {
    "quenath": 1,
    "quenwyn": 10,
    "ralael": 10,
    "wenix": 1,
}

**Action item (owner: release crew):** So, the Quillhaven profile store fell over again because all writes hammered one node. We're committing to sharding it by user bucket before the next release train leaves the station. Marta's team at Fernwick Labs already prototyped the hash-ring approach and it held up fine in staging. Heads up: the cutover needs a feature flag and a double-write window of at least a week. The shard counts and rebalance thresholds we settled on are listed below.

tuning table, kawep-tawif:
CAPS = {
    "olidor": 80,
    "belion": 7,
    "quenys": 225,
    "druox": 839,
    "fraath": 482,
}

## Further Reading

The Perralta password reset revamp replaced emailed temporary passwords with single-use, time-boxed reset links. Links expire after fifteen minutes and invalidate on first use. Release managers should verify the expiry job is enabled in each environment before sign-off, as staging defaults differ. The full design rationale, rollout checklist, and rollback steps are documented here.

wiki page, bawig-yawep: https://jenkins.nelvrotech.local/ticket/build/projects/view/view/pages/view/a285c2b5588ad4f337d9b5f2